Sr Social Media Specialist

Sr Social Media Specialist

London Full-Time 36000 - 60000 £ / year (est.) No home office possible
Go Premium
P

At a Glance

  • Tasks: Lead social media strategies and create engaging content for EMEA audiences.
  • Company: Palo Alto Networks is a leading cybersecurity company dedicated to protecting digital lives.
  • Benefits: Enjoy flexible work options, wellness programs, and personal development opportunities.
  • Why this job: Join a dynamic team shaping the future of cybersecurity with creativity and collaboration.
  • Qualifications: 4+ years in social media or digital marketing; strong writing and storytelling skills required.
  • Other info: Travel required for key events; work in a fast-paced, global environment.

The predicted salary is between 36000 - 60000 £ per year.

Company Description

Our Mission

At Palo Alto Networks everything starts and ends with our mission:

Being the cybersecurity partner of choice, protecting our digital way of life.
Our vision is a world where each day is safer and more secure than the one before. We are a company built on the foundation of challenging and disrupting the way things are done, and we’re looking for innovators who are as committed to shaping the future of cybersecurity as we are.

Who We Are

We take our mission of protecting the digital way of life seriously. We are relentless in protecting our customers and we believe that the unique ideas of every member of our team contributes to our collective success. Our values were crowdsourced by employees and are brought to life through each of us everyday – from disruptive innovation and collaboration, to execution. From showing up for each other with integrity to creating an environment where we all feel included.

As a member of our team, you will be shaping the future of cybersecurity. We work fast, value ongoing learning, and we respect each employee as a unique individual. Knowing we all have different needs, our development and personal wellbeing programs are designed to give you choice in how you are supported. This includes our FLEXBenefits wellbeing spending account with over 1,000 eligible items selected by employees, our mental and financial health resources, and our personalized learning opportunities – just to name a few!

At Palo Alto Networks, we believe in the power of collaboration and value in-person interactions. This is why our employees generally work full time from our office with flexibility offered where needed. This setup fosters casual conversations, problem-solving, and trusted relationships. Our goal is to create an environment where we all win with precision.

Job Description

Your Career

We’re looking for a dynamic Senior Social Media Specialist to join our global social media team in the London office, supporting our brand and campaigns across the EMEA region. In this role, you’ll help shape and share our cybersecurity story across social platforms with a focus on localization, regional amplification, and storytelling that resonates with EMEA audiences.

You’ll collaborate closely with global and regional marketing teams, translate complex topics into compelling, audience-first content, and support both day-to-day execution and special projects like case study promotion, Ignite on Tour coverage, and localized thought leadership. If you\’re a strong writer, strategic thinker, and enjoy the balance of creativity and structure, this role is for you.

Your Impact

  • Lead the execution of EMEA social media programs in partnership with the global social team, including adapting messaging and assets to resonate with regional audiences
  • Create compelling social content for LinkedIn, X, Instagram, Facebook, and Threads, with a focus on regional storytelling and voice
  • Partner with campaign managers to localize and amplify case studies, thought leadership, and customer wins across EMEA markets
  • Coordinate event coverage and travel for key regional events like Ignite on Tour, capturing moments and developing content in real time
  • Craft engaging content for our Employee Advocacy platform to empower regional teams and partners with brand-aligned content
  • Manage stakeholder feedback and approvals while keeping projects on track
  • Collaborate with designers and video editors (or edit simple graphics/videos yourself) to bring ideas to life
  • Monitor and report on key performance metrics, applying insights to optimize strategy
  • Participate in social listening activities and share EMEA-specific insights with global teams
  • Help manage agency partners to ensure on-time, high-quality deliverables
  • Travel is required for this role to support Ignite on Tour

Qualifications

Your Experience

  • 4+ years of experience in social media, content marketing, or digital marketing within a B2B or high-tech environment
  • Strong writing, editing, and storytelling skills—especially for social-first formats
  • Familiarity with EMEA audiences and an understanding of how to adapt content for different cultures and regions
  • Experience collaborating with designers and editors; basic design or video editing skills (e.g., PhotoShop, Final Cut) are a strong plus
  • Comfortable working in a global, fast-paced environment with shifting priorities
  • Experience working with social media scheduling and analytics platforms (e.g., Sprout Social, LinkedIn Campaign Manager)
  • A self-starter with solid organizational and project management skills
  • Bonus: experience working on influencer programs, customer marketing, or executive social content

Additional Information

The Team

Joining our social team means being the front page of the Palo Alto Networks brand. We set the standard for driving awareness, engagement, and impact across the cybersecurity industry. Our team operates with incredibly high standards, pushing creative boundaries to tell compelling stories and amplify our brand voice. We\’re looking for someone on our level—an ambitious, talented individual ready to help us continue shaping the future of digital security through exceptional social media strategies.

Our Commitment
We’re problem solvers that take risks and challenge cybersecurity’s status quo. It’s simple: we can’t accomplish our mission without diverse teams innovating, together.

We are committed to providing reasonable accommodations for all qualified individuals with a disability. If you require assistance or accommodation due to a disability or special need, please contact us at .

Palo Alto Networks is an equal opportunity employer. We celebrate diversity in our workplace, and all qualified applicants will receive consideration for employment without regard to age, ancestry, color, family or medical care leave, gender identity or expression, genetic information, marital status, medical condition, national origin, physical or mental disability, political affiliation, protected veteran status, race, religion, sex (including pregnancy), sexual orientation, or other legally protected characteristics.

All your information will be kept confidential according to EEO guidelines.

#J-18808-Ljbffr

Sr Social Media Specialist employer: Palo Alto Networks

Palo Alto Networks is an exceptional employer that prioritises innovation and collaboration, fostering a vibrant work culture in the heart of London. With a strong commitment to employee wellbeing, we offer comprehensive FLEXBenefits, personalised learning opportunities, and a supportive environment that values each individual's unique contributions. Join us to shape the future of cybersecurity while enjoying meaningful growth opportunities and a dynamic team atmosphere.
P

Contact Detail:

Palo Alto Networks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Sr Social Media Specialist

✨Tip Number 1

Familiarise yourself with Palo Alto Networks' mission and values. Understanding their commitment to cybersecurity and innovation will help you align your conversations and demonstrate your passion for their goals during interviews.

✨Tip Number 2

Engage with their social media channels before applying. By interacting with their content, you can gain insights into their brand voice and audience engagement strategies, which will be invaluable when discussing your ideas in the interview.

✨Tip Number 3

Prepare examples of your previous work that showcase your ability to create compelling social media content. Highlight any experience you have with regional storytelling or adapting content for different cultures, as this is crucial for the role.

✨Tip Number 4

Network with current or former employees on platforms like LinkedIn. This can provide you with insider knowledge about the company culture and expectations, and may even lead to a referral, increasing your chances of landing the job.

We think you need these skills to ace Sr Social Media Specialist

Social Media Strategy
Content Creation
Storytelling
Audience Engagement
Writing and Editing Skills
Project Management
Collaboration
Analytical Skills
Familiarity with EMEA Markets
Basic Graphic Design Skills
Video Editing Skills
Social Media Analytics
Adaptability
Influencer Marketing Experience

Some tips for your application 🫡

Tailor Your CV: Make sure your CV highlights relevant experience in social media, content marketing, and digital marketing. Emphasise your writing and storytelling skills, especially for social-first formats, as these are crucial for the role.

Craft a Compelling Cover Letter: In your cover letter, express your passion for cybersecurity and how your background aligns with Palo Alto Networks' mission. Mention specific examples of your work that demonstrate your ability to create engaging content for diverse audiences.

Showcase Your Creativity: Include links to your previous social media campaigns or content pieces that showcase your creativity and strategic thinking. Highlight any experience you have with adapting content for different cultures and regions, particularly within the EMEA context.

Highlight Collaboration Skills: Since the role involves working closely with global and regional teams, emphasise your collaboration skills. Provide examples of how you've successfully partnered with designers, editors, or other stakeholders to deliver high-quality content.

How to prepare for a job interview at Palo Alto Networks

✨Showcase Your Storytelling Skills

As a Senior Social Media Specialist, your ability to craft compelling narratives is crucial. Prepare examples of how you've successfully translated complex topics into engaging content for social media, particularly for EMEA audiences.

✨Demonstrate Cultural Awareness

Familiarity with EMEA audiences is key for this role. Be ready to discuss how you adapt content for different cultures and regions, showcasing your understanding of local nuances and preferences.

✨Highlight Collaboration Experience

This position requires close collaboration with various teams. Share specific instances where you've worked effectively with designers, campaign managers, or other stakeholders to deliver successful social media campaigns.

✨Prepare for Performance Metrics Discussion

Understanding key performance metrics is essential. Be prepared to talk about your experience with social media analytics platforms and how you've used insights to optimise strategies in previous roles.

Sr Social Media Specialist
Palo Alto Networks
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

P
  • Sr Social Media Specialist

    London
    Full-Time
    36000 - 60000 £ / year (est.)

    Application deadline: 2027-08-19

  • P

    Palo Alto Networks

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>